Application of Decompressive Laminectomy with the Spinal Ligament Complex for the Treatment of Degenerative Lumbar Spinal Stenosis

Abstract: Objective To investigate the feasibilities,methods,outcomes and indications of decompressive laminectomy with the spinal ligament complex for the treatment of degenerative lumbal spinal stenosis(DLSS).Methods Eighty seven patients with DLSS were treated by decompressive laminectomy.The data based on JOA score were reviewed before and after 1.3 years operation.Results An average improvement rate was(84.0 ±9.0)% after 3 years operation.There were no statistically significant differences(P>0.05).Conclusion ...

Key words: Degenerative lumbar spinal stenosis, Spinal ligament complex, Decompressive laminectomy
